HEAD WOMEN’S GOLF COACH
Franklin College (Indiana) invites applications for the position of Head Women’s Golf Coach. Franklin is an NCAA Division III institution and a member of the Heartland Collegiate Athletic Conference. The Head Women’s Golf Coach is a part-time, 10-month staff position reporting to the Director of Athletics. The Head Coach is responsible for the leadership and management of the women’s golf program, including recruiting, practice organization, match preparation, fund-raising/public relations, budget management, and staff selection/supervision.
Essential Functions
· Work collaboratively with departmental colleagues and institutional colleagues in the areas of enrollment management, academic affairs, student affairs and development, and alumni relations;
· Coordinate practice opportunities with local golf courses;
· Organize home competition and tournaments to ensure a positive experience for the student-athletes;
· Manage team travel and associated budgets including: transportation, meals, and necessary lodging;
· Abide by the rules, regulations and philosophies of the College as well as any affiliation rules and regulations which may be applicable;
· Lead and manage the women’s golf program; recruitment and retention of student-athletes; fund-raising/public relations, consistent with the principles and goals of the institutional Athletic Mission Statement;
· Create, model, and oversee a culture of compliance with the NCAA, conference and institutional regulations;
· Coordinate selection, supervision and evaluation of assistant coaches, in consultation with the Director of Athletics;
· Prioritize and assist student-athletes in academic success;
· Other duties as assigned by management.
REQUIRED QUALIFICATIONS
· High School Diploma or GED from an accredited organization;
· Excellent verbal and interpersonal skills;
· Ability to adapt to quickly changing environments;
· Excellent organizational and multitasking skills;
· Minimum 1 year coaching Golf or past playing experience at the collegiate level;
· Working knowledge of basic computer operations including Microsoft Word and Excel.
P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S
· Bachelor’s degree from an accredited college or university;
· Successful golf coaching experience at the college level;
· NCAA Division III experience.
